Używam polecenia tar jako,
tar -cvf protTests.tar protTests/*
do tar
wszystkich plików wewnątrz folderu protTests
. Dotyczy to jednak dowiązań symbolicznych w folderze, co nie jest pożądane.
Czy istnieje opcja wiersza poleceń, która pomija wszystkie dowiązania symboliczne?
--files-from
, jest to opcja z gtar, więc dasz taką radę, lepiej wspomnij, że jest to specyficzne dla gtar. Find nie ma podstaw-not
, to kolejny nieprzenośny GNUism. Ogólnie rzecz biorąc, złym pomysłem jest użycie osobnego wywołania find. Może to powodować problemy ze śmiesznymi znakami w nazwie pliku i zdecydowanie daje niską wydajność, ponieważ zarówno find, jak i tar muszą skanować system plików. Te problemy nie dotyczą programów takich jak star, które używają libfind i dlatego mają włączony kod wyszukiwania.